Understanding the Mechanics of Crash Gaming

At its heart, a crash game operates on a provably fair system, meaning its outcomes aren’t predetermined by the platform but are generated using algorithms that can be independently verified by players. This transparency is a key differentiator from traditional casino games, where the house edge is often opaque. The game begins with a multiplier, typically starting at 1x. This multiplier steadily increases over time, often with accelerating growth. Players place a bet before each round and can cash out at any time to secure their winnings, multiplied by the current value. The longer a player waits to cash out, the potentially higher their winnings, but also the greater the risk of the multiplier “crashing” – abruptly resetting to zero, resulting in the loss of the bet.

The unpredictable nature of the crash point is what drives the excitement and adds the element of skill. While luck certainly plays a role, successful players often employ strategies based on statistical analysis, risk management, and psychological control. Understanding the probabilities involved is crucial. For example, the probability of the multiplier reaching a certain value decreases as that value increases. Therefore, a conservative approach involves cashing out at lower multipliers with a higher probability of success, while a more aggressive strategy aims for higher multipliers with a correspondingly lower chance of winning.

Strategies for Mitigating Risk

Many players employ various strategies to manage risk and improve their chances of consistency. One popular tactic is ‘auto-cashout’, where a pre-determined multiplier is set as the cashout point. This removes the emotional element of timing the cashout, ensuring a profit is secured once the multiplier reaches the designated level. Another approach involves using a martingale system, where bets are doubled after a loss to recoup previous losses and achieve a small profit. However, this strategy requires a substantial bankroll and carries the risk of significant losses if a losing streak persists. Ultimately, a disciplined approach and a well-defined bankroll management plan are essential for long-term success in crash gaming. Understanding your own risk tolerance and sticking to it is paramount.

It’s also important to be aware of the concept of ‘seed’ in provably fair systems. The seed is a random string of characters used to generate the outcome of the game. Players typically have the option to change the seed, contributing to the fairness and transparency of the process. Regularly checking the game's fairness documentation and understanding how the seed generation works can provide additional confidence in the integrity of the platform.

Responsible Gaming and Player Safety

With the increasing popularity of crash games, it is crucial to emphasize the importance of responsible gaming and player safety. These games, while entertaining, can be addictive, and players should be aware of the potential risks involved. Setting strict limits on both time and money spent on these games is paramount. Players should never chase losses and should only gamble with funds they can afford to lose. Many platforms offer self-exclusion tools that allow players to temporarily or permanently block their access to the site. Utilizing these tools can be a valuable step in managing gambling behavior.

Platforms have a responsibility to promote responsible gaming by providing clear information about the risks involved, offering resources for problem gambling, and implementing features that encourage responsible play. This includes displaying warnings about the addictive nature of gambling, providing links to support organizations, and allowing players to set deposit limits and wager limits. Regularly monitoring player activity for signs of problematic behavior and proactively reaching out to offer support can also be effective. A commitment to player safety is not only ethically sound but also essential for the long-term sustainability of the industry.
